No Phish? Schuyler not on band’s early tour schedule
Phish will be playing in upstate New York this summer, but local “phans” will have to wait a little longer to find out if rumors the jam band will play a multi-day summer concert at Watkins Glen International are true.
Phish announced the first leg of its 2011 summer tour on Tuesday, a total of 19 shows at 13 different venues.
It opens on Memorial Day weekend with a three-night run at Bethel Woods Center for the Arts in Bethel, an amphitheater built on the site of the famed Woodstock Music and Arts Festival in 1969. It also includes a June 8 concert at Darien Lake Performing Arts Center near Buffalo, and tickets will include admission to the adjacent Darien Lake amusement park, which will be open exclusively to Phish fans for the day.
The band only announced tour dates through June 19, and said in a message on its website that “additional summer announcements will be coming.”
The band also said it has no plans to do fall or holiday tours this year.
There have been persistent rumors over the past six months, fueled by Phish’s active online community of fans, that the band may play a summer festival at the Glen on the Fourth of July weekend. Track staff and Schuyler County officials have acknowledged that WGI was considering hosting a summer concert, but haven’t given any other details.
Phish has held eight multi-day concerts with camping since 1996 in upstate New York, Maine, Florida, Vermont and California.
Any such concert at WGI would require a permit from Schuyler County, officials say.

Activision Blizzard may have pulled the plug on Guitar Hero this week, but the music genre can still survive. Music game aficionado Dave Rudden pontificates on how Rock Band–with the help of a few other arms of the gaming and music industries–can save it.
While Activision Blizzard’s shedding of the Guitar Hero franchise earlier this week was monumental, in some ways, I wasn’t surprised. Acitivision Blizzard is the most ‘business-first’ publisher in the video game industry, and as NPD reports month after month have attested to, music games are no longer big business. So Guitar Hero is gone, and Rock Band, given its recent publishing shifts made by the franchise, is not quite as stable as it was in recent years. While some say this crash was unavoidable, I vehemently disagree. Lack of innovation and focus got the genre into this mess, and a surplus will be needed to save it.
Before I move onto my backseat analyst mode, let me harp on how broken the business model for music games is at this point. Think about all of the dozens of new music games that have released over the last few years–how many brought new gameplay mechanics to the table? Precious few-I’d say Guitar Hero, Rock Band, and Rock Band 3 were the only ones. How many came with plastic instruments that barely innovated over previous iterations? Almost all of them. Rock Band 3 pretty much perfected the hardware and software elements of music games-the key now is to follow it up with properly marketed DLC.
Rock Band Network is a nice start, producing a decent flow of music from lesser-known artist, but there’s still tons of room for growth. Granted, putting a song in Rock Band is not as simple as uploading it to Apple’s music service, but I still have hope that one day bands will be able to sell their songs almost as easily as they do CDs and t-shirts. I think the key to making music games popular is going more granular than throwing together a disc of random tracks. The install base for plastic guitars is massive. The key is to present the right music to the right people as well as the proper tools to musicians and labels.
Right now, even die-hard Rock Band fans have to put in a tremendous amount of legwork to find out what new tracks have come out on Rock Band Network-that shouldn’t have to be the case. Given RBN’s infancy and potential to grow, I could see it evolving into an iTunes-like service that disseminates the content across multiple platforms, allowing fans to access it whether they’re in the office, at home, or on a mobile device. The latter two formats have already been cracked by Rock Band-figuring out the PC and tying the three together is the key move.
As for giving musicians the means to get their wares into music games, I will say that Rock Band Network has provided a tremendous first step. However, it has plenty of room to grow to become a platform in which artists can hand their music over and receive a sellable product from the middleman in the same way that they can put an album on iTunes. We’ve already seen games like Beats and Vib Ribbon that allow players to turn their music collections into playable stages-I have the utmost confidence that Harmonix can iterate Rock Band Network to a point where musicians can take their tracks and turn them into playable game tracks without having to sacrifice much in the way of time or energy.
Record labels certainly aren’t immune from responsibility for leaving music games at this nadir or pulling them out of it. The companies were slow to find an online model that properly presented its products before Apple created it for them-the distinct lack of promotion of music games from labels is very unfortunate, given the fact that it could have been mutually beneficial. Record labels, gaming press, and music press have just as much to do to get the word out. If a song you like is available to play in a video game, all parties need to make sure that you’re absolutely aware of it.
I know a lot of these hopes and predictions are pie-in-the-sky, but the music genre itself is something I never would have envisioned back in the day when I was putting together abominations against music in Mario Paint. Now we have games that let us experience songs in a new way, and can teach us to play them in a format that’s entertaining. One IPs death needn’t kill the genre whole–there’s still so much left to experience.

Book Mark it-> del.icio.us | Reddit | Slashdot | Digg | Facebook | Technorati | Google | StumbleUpon | Window Live | Tailrank | Furl | Netscape | Yahoo | BlinkListAre you in the midst of planning a function for which you require a band? This is a task that is sure to occupy a lot of your time and effort because you cannot afford to neglect even the smallest detail. There is no denying the fact that music is probably the most important aspect of the arrangements because there is so much that can go wrong if arrangements are shoddy. Music is an important aspect of almost any gathering of people and this makes it even more important that you make arrangements properly. The simplest way of finding the best band for your function is to place musician wanted ads in the appropriate places.
You are sure to have lots of work if you have an important event to organize. The best way that you could reduce your burden is to place musicians wanted ads in the appropriate musician classifieds. Almost every band that is looking for work will be perusing these musician classifieds for opportunities. You have to make sure that the musicians you eventually find for your event are as reliable as they are talented so that nothing will go wrong with your event.
You should be very selective when you choose the places where your musicians wanted ads will feature. You should also give as much information as possible in the ads you place because this will help narrow down the selection considerably, thereby saving you a great deal of bother. You certainly do not have the time to consider each and every band that might respond to a vague advertisement since you will undoubtedly have plenty of other work to do for the event.
Even though a musician wanted ad is not very expensive, you can easily reduce your expenses further by placing ads for free in various music websites. The other benefit of going online looking for a band is that you can visit a musician forum in order to read reviews of various local bands. This will enable you to get a pretty clear picture of what is available and what kind of band you should be selecting.
Once you identify some bands as a result of the musicians wanted ads you have placed in various places, you should then begin the process of short listing them. One way to do this is to audition them yourself. The other is to see them performing at some other event. This will help you gauge their ability to entertain a crowd because this is a very essential requirement of a band. This important step might save you a great deal of embarrassment later on.
Your musician wanted ads might give you the best possible band for your function but you still have to get some paperwork done. A contract is the best way to spell out mutual requirements and expectations so that you do not face any problems due to communication when the date of the event draws nearer. This professional approach will spare you a lot of headache later on and it will also reassure the band that it is dealing with the right person. You will be able to focus on other work for your event knowing that the music has been taken care of satisfactorily.
